**Pool Car Keys — the basics**

Welcome to the Marlowe Point office! If someone needs a pool car, the keys live in the grey cabinet behind reception, next to the stationery cupboard. Sign the logbook every time — yes, even for ten-minute trips to the Ferndale depot, or Tomas will chase you. The cabinet lock takes the standard assistant door-pass code, which is:

turnstile pass: bdg-G-73

## Deployment

Textgate's encoding sniffer runs as a sidecar next to the upload service. Deploy both together; the sniffer inspects the first 64 KB of each uploaded text file and tags it before storage. Mismatched tags block ingestion, so keep the confidence threshold sane. The sidecar reads its runtime settings from the values below.

deployment values, yafop-fahap:
[lamwyn]
team = silath
access_code = ac_166fb2
host = lamwyn.orvexgrid.example
port = 9300
owner = pelael.praius
peer = istiel.zarqeldyn.corp

## Support

Running into trouble with the Nudgewell reminder job for Halverton Clinic? First, check the job dashboard — most "missing reminder" reports are just the batch running late. If a patient cohort was genuinely skipped, grab the run ID and the affected date range before escalating. Known quirks are listed in KNOWN_ISSUES. For anything weirder, the maintainers are friendly; drop them a note.

alerts address for yafop-yaweg: gorys_lamys_druir@brasklabs.test